    1995 Johnson Faststrike leaking gas

    My boat has been setting up all winter here in alabama. I went to pump up the bulb the other day to get her cranked and gas oil mix started leaking out of the top right carb bowl. I pumped it up again and noticed that it is coming out from around the bowl gasket. I was just wondering if the float could be stuck or if the gasket is bad/loose screws? I tried to tighten the bowl screws but you cant get to the d*** things. Any thoughts would be greatly appreciated.

    feel your pain brother, I just had carbs rebuilt on '94 90. The original bowls were plastic and warped. The new replacements were around 80$ each on web ($120 at marina) and are aluminum. Total deal close to $600 at $95 hour x 3 + parts and shop supplies. It is now starting and idling better than ever.

    If it is running good and you got a manual and tools it might not be too bad a job to just replace bowls and gasket yourself. The manual I got on disk on ebay pretty cheap and have replaced VRO and changed out waterpump with it as guidance.

    GOOGLE Johnson parts you will find sites with full schematic break down with part numbers and price.

    Carb bowl part number 433000 $16.17 each, bowl gasket 355070 $9.07 each and carb seal to throttle body $2.38 each. Parts ~$166.00 from boats.net. Do one carb at a time and you will be fine.

    Not that hard just do one carb at a time so you don't dislodge the intake manifold and gaskets. When I install the carb back on I put a light bead of BRP triple guard grease on the back side to hold the seal in place.
